Wisdom is the intersection of knowledge and action – one who knows and applies truth to daily living can be called wise. Yet, according to Paul’s letter to the believers in Corinth, we have to consider carefully the sources that we consider to be wise. 
 
In the world of parenting, there is no shortage of self-proclaimed experts who speak advice to anyone who will listen. A Google search on “parenting advice” yields over 2 million options! Where do you turn for sound, biblical, and Godly counsel regarding your role as a parent? In this edition of Family Matters, I’d like to provide three web links where you might find voices worth listening to. 
1.      Focus on the Family  – OK, you might have opinions – even strong opinions – about the positive or negative effect of a juggernaut ministry like this getting involved in politics and social issues. Whatever your position, don’t rule out this as a tremendous resource on parenting.  Click the link to go straight to their parenting page. 
2.      Christian Fathers  - At this site I’ve found insightful articles about fatherhood by men who love the Lord and who have miles of experience parenting boys and girls. At times they’ll even feature an article from a godly woman writing about how we should be acting as fathers. 
3.      Moms of Faith - I admit that I’ve not spent a whole lot of time knocking around on websites for moms. Sorry. But I have heard that this website offers loads of articles, blogs, and items relevant for mom’s who desire to parent with faith.
